About Autounfall Law in Baden-Baden, Deutschland
Autounfall law in Germany governs what happens after a vehicle collision, including fault allocation, damages, and insurance claims. In Baden-Baden, victims typically pursue compensation from the at fault driver’s liability insurance (Haftpflichtversicherung) with support from their own insurer. The core legal framework is civil law, particularly the German Civil Code (BGB) and traffic specific statutes such as the Road Traffic Act (StVG) and the Road Traffic Regulations (StVO).
Most auto accident claims involve medical expenses, vehicle repairs, lost wages, and potentially pain and suffering (Schmerzensgeld). Local Laws Overview
The core legal framework for Autounfall matters in Baden-Baden includes several key statutes and their practical implications:
- Straßenverkehrs-Gesetz (StVG) - Governs liability and obligations of vehicle owners and operators in traffic incidents. It sets out fundamental rules about who bears responsibility for damages in crashes.
- Straßenverkehrs-Ordnung (StVO) - Details the rules of the road that all participants must follow, which in turn affects fault determinations and the conduct of claims and investigations.
- Bürgerliches Gesetzbuch (BGB) - Civil code sections governing damages and liability, including general tort principles for bodily injury and property damage, and the duty to mitigate losses.
- Versicherungsvertragsgesetz (VVG) - Regulates terms and relationships in motor vehicle insurance contracts, including duties of insurers and policyholders during a claim.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the first step I should take after a car crash in Baden-Baden?
Ensure safety, call emergency services if needed, and notify the police for an official accident report. Collect driver details, witness contacts, and photos of the scene to support your claim.
How do I start a claim against the at fault driver in Baden-Baden?
Report to your insurer promptly, obtain the police report, and provide medical records and repair estimates. A local lawyer can help coordinate communications with insurers.
When should I involve a lawyer in an auto accident claim?
In complex injuries, disputed liability, or if the insurer delays payments, hiring a Baden-Baden lawyer early helps preserve rights and improves negotiating leverage.
Where can I file a civil claim for damages in Baden-Baden?
Most civil actions are filed in the Amtsgericht or Landgericht depending on the claim value. A local attorney can determine the correct court and filing strategy.
Why might a Baden-Baden insurer dispute my damages?
Insurers may challenge medical necessity, the extent of property damage, or causation. A qualified lawyer can validate claims with expert medical and repair reports.

What is the difference between a direct settlement and a court claim?
A direct settlement is negotiated with the insurer for a quick payout. A court claim involves formal litigation and possible judicial determinations of fault and damages.
How much compensation can I claim for pain and suffering?
Schmerzensgeld depends on injury severity, impact on daily life, and jurisdiction. A Baden-Baden attorney can help quantify fair compensation using medical evidence.
Do I need to involve a lawyer if a minor is involved in the accident?
Yes. Special rules apply to minors, including guardians representing the child and court oversight for settlements involving a child’s damages.
